@charset "utf-8";
/* CSS Document */
ul, li {
	list-style:none;
}
ul,li,img{
  margin:0;
  padding:0;
}
img{
	border:0;
}
.toutiao{
	width:1100px;
	min-height:56px;
	margin:0 auto;
	/*font-size:34px;*/
	text-align:center;
	font-family:'微软雅黑';
	font-weight:bold;
	background-color:#FFF;
	padding-top:20px;
	font-size:34px;
	letter-spacing: -1px;
}
.toutiao a{
	color:#005293;
}
#zSlider {
	width:1100px;
	height:436px;
	overflow:hidden;
	font-size:14px;
    margin:0 auto;
	background-color:#fff;
}
#picshow {
	position:relative;
}
#picshow, #picshow_img {
	width:1200px;
	height:542px;
	overflow:hidden;
}
#picshow_img li {
	width:1200px;
	height:542px;
	overflow:hidden;
	display:none;
}
#picshow_img img {
	width:1200px;
	height:542px;
}
#select_btn {
	width:320px;
	height:542px;
	color:#111;
	position:absolute;
	top:0;
	right:32px;
	background-color:rgba(0,0,0,0.6);
}
#select_btn li {
	padding:10px 11px 0px 9px;
	width:299px;
	height:64px;
	cursor:pointer;
}
#select_btn a{
	color:#fff;
}
#select_btn li:hover {
	font-size:16px;
	font-weight:bold;
	background-image: linear-gradient(to right, rgba(191, 6, 20, 1) 0% , rgba(191, 6, 20, 0) 100%);
}
#select_btn li.current {
	font-size:16px;
	font-weight:bold;
	background-image: linear-gradient(to right, rgba(191, 6, 20, 1) 0% , rgba(191, 6, 20, 0) 100%);
}
#select_btn li.current:hover {
	font-size:16px;
	font-weight:bold;
	background-image: linear-gradient(to right, rgba(191, 6, 20, 1) 0% , rgba(191, 6, 20, 0) 100%);
}
#select_btn img {
	padding:2px;
	width:70px;
	height:49px;
	margin-right:10px;
	float:left;
}
#select_btn .select_text {
	height:20px;
	font:bold 13px/16px 'Microsoft YaHei';
	overflow:hidden;
	display:block;
}
#select_btn .select_text:hover {
	text-decoration:underline;
}
#select_btn .select_date {
	height:23px;
	line-height:23px;
	overflow:hidden;
	display:block;
}
/*首页专题开始*/
.jade_wrap div,.jade_wrap p,.jade_wrap ul,.jade_wrap li{ margin:0; padding:0; border:0; outline:none; list-style:none; }
.jade_wrap {width: 1080px; padding:10px; margin: 0 auto; height: 530px; min-height: 530px; font-family: "Microsoft YaHei", "微软雅黑"; font-size: 14px;}
.jade_wrap a:hover {text-decoration: none;}
.jade_r {width: 425px; float: right; margin-top: -4px;}
.jade_l {width: 640px; height: 416px; float: left; background: #707070; position: relative;}
.slideBox {width: 640px; height: 416px; overflow: hidden; position: relative;}
.slideBox .bd {position: relative; height: 100%; z-index: 0;}
.slideBox .bd .ywlist{position: relative; width: 640px; height: 366px;}
.slideBox .bd .ywlist li {zoom: 1; vertical-align: middle;position: absolute; width: 640px; left: 0px; top: 0px;}
.slideBox .bd img {width: 640px; height: 366px; display: block;}
#bd_a {position: absolute; bottom: -50px; left: 5px; height: 50px; background: #000; line-height: 50px; width: 100%; background: #707070;}
#bd_a a {color: #FFF;}
.bd ul li #bd_a {letter-spacing: 0.5px;}
.slideBox .prev {position: absolute; right: 88px; bottom: 13px; margin-top: -25px; display: block; width: 28px; height: 25px; background: url(http://www.natcm.gov.cn/images/le01.png) no-repeat; filter: alpha(opacity=50); opacity: 0.5;}
.slideBox .next {position: absolute; right: 20px; bottom: 13px; margin-top: -25px; display: block; width: 28px; height: 25px; background: url(http://www.natcm.gov.cn/images/le02.png) no-repeat; filter: alpha(opacity=50); opacity: 0.5;}
.slideBox .prev:hover,.slideBox .next:hover {filter: alpha(opacity=100); opacity: 1;}
.slideBox .pageState {position: absolute; right: 57px; bottom: 10px; margin-top: -25px; color: #fff; font-size: 18px; font-family: "SimHei", "黑体"; font-weight: bold;}
.slideBox .pageState span {font-size: 25px;}
.moresp a {width: 48px; height: 36px; position: absolute; right: -3px; bottom: -52px; z-index: 99; color: #fff;}
.news_listsy li {display: block; position: relative; height: 46px; padding: 10px 20px; width: 385px; background: #eeeeee; margin-top: 4px; font-size: 17px;}
.news_listsy li p {position: absolute; top: 50%; left: 15px; line-height: 26px; transform: translateX(-50%); -ms-transform: translateY(-50%); -moz-transform: translateY(-50%); -webkit-transform: translateY(-50%); -o-transform: translateY(-50%); width: 375px; text-align: justify; white-space:nowrap; text-overflow:ellipsis; overflow:hidden;}
.news_listsy li:first-child,.news_listsy li:first-child+li{ font-weight:bold;}
.news_listsy li:first-child{ margin-top:0;}
.jade_zhuanti {margin-top: 4px;}
.yaowen_more {font-size: 15px; text-align: right; padding-top: 6px; padding-right: 5px;}
.yaowen_more a {color: #707070;}
.ywmore2{ font-size:24px; padding-bottom: 15px !important; font-weight: bold; letter-spacing: 2px; line-height: 20px; }
.ywmore2 a{color: #1966a7;}
/*.zwxx a{ color:#ed5736;}*/
/*首页专题结束*/
/*时政要闻切换开始*/
#hd li{ display:inline-block; height:25px; font-size:20px; border-right:3px solid #CCC; font-weight:bold; line-height:25px; margin-bottom:12px;}
#hd .current a{ color:#ed5736;}
#hd li:first-child{ width:100px;}
#hd li:first-child+li{ border:none; text-align:right; width:115px;}
/*#bd div{ display:none;}*/
#bd .ywlist li{ position: relative; height: 39px; padding: 10px 20px; width: 385px; background: #eeeeee; font-size: 17px; margin-bottom:5px;}
#bd .ywlist li p {position: absolute; top: 50%; left: 15px; line-height: 26px; transform: translateX(-50%); -ms-transform: translateY(-50%); -moz-transform: translateY(-50%); -webkit-transform: translateY(-50%); -o-transform: translateY(-50%); width: 375px; text-align: justify; white-space:nowrap; text-overflow:ellipsis; overflow:hidden;}
#bd .ywlist .ywmore{ text-align:right; padding-bottom:5px;}
#bd .ywlist .ywmore a{ color:#a6a6a6;}
/*时政要闻切换结束*/
/*工作动态各地动态切换*/
#lunbo2 li{ display:inline-block; height:37px; line-height:37px; width:95px; float:left; text-align:center;}
#lunbo2 .current2{ background-image: url(http://www.natcm.gov.cn/images/satcm_tpcnow.png);}
#lunbo2_bd div{ display:none; padding-left:15px;}
/*工作动态各地动态切换结束*/
.btlb2{font-size: 16px; line-height: 34px;}
/*专题滚动样式开始*/
.szf_zhuanti_new{width: 1080px; height: 105px; margin:10px auto 0 auto; background-color:#f7f7f7;}

.szf_zhuantizhuanlan_br{float: left; width: 78px; height:46px; border-right:1px solid #dfdfdf; margin-top:26px; line-height:24px; text-align:center; margin-right:10px;}
.szf_zhuantizhuanlan_br a{font-size: 18px; color:#005298; font-weight:bold; letter-spacing:3px;}
.zhuanti_img{height:75px;}
#szfcontroll{position: relative;}
#szfgoL,#szfgoR{position:absolute; width:35px; height:74px; display:block; top:16px;}
#szfgoL{ left:88px; background:url(http://www.natcm.gov.cn/fjgl2023/images/left.png) no-repeat center center;}
#szfgoL:hover{ background:url(http://www.natcm.gov.cn/fjgl2023/images/left_hover.png) no-repeat center center;}
#szfgoR{ right:10px; background:url(http://www.natcm.gov.cn/fjgl2023/images/right.png) no-repeat center center;}
#szfgoR:hover{ background:url(http://www.natcm.gov.cn/fjgl2023/images/right_hover.png) no-repeat center center;}
#szfgoL img{float:left;margin-top:16px;}
#szfgoR img{float:left;margin-top:16px;}
#szfmarquee1l {width:980px; height:73px; overflow:hidden; float:left; margin-top:16px;}
#szfmarquee1l ul li {float:left; /*padding-right:10px;*/ padding-right:6px;}
#szfmarquee1l ul li img {display:block;width:320px;height:73px;}		
#szfmarquee1l ul li img {display:block;}
/*专题滚动样式结束*/
/*首页调整样式开始*/
#lunbo2_new{ background:url(http://www.natcm.gov.cn/images/satcm_commontopicbg.png) repeat-x left bottom; height:46px; margin-left:8px;}
#lunbo2_new li{ float:left; width:90px; font-size:18px; border-right:1px solid #e0e0e0; height:18px; line-height:18px;  margin-top:10px; }
#lunbo2_new li:last-child{ border:none; padding-left:15px;}
#lunbo2_new li a{ color:#5b6369;}
#lunbo2_bd_new { margin-left:8px;}
#lunbo2_bd_new div{ display:none;}
.sy_gzdt_focus a{ font-weight:bold; color:#1966a7 !important;}
.sy_gzdt a{ color:#5b6369;}
.lunbo2_bd_new li{ display:block;}
.btlb2 li{width:532px;}
.btlb3 li{ width:388px;}
.btlb4 li{ width:275px;}
.btlb3{ margin-top:10px;}
.btlb2 li,.btlb3 li,.btlb4 li{ display:block;  height:32px; margin-bottom:10px;}
.btlb2 li:last-child,.btlb3 li:last-child,.btlb4 li:last-child{ margin-bottom:0 !important;}
.btlb2 .dot_new,.btlb2 .sy_tit_new,.btlb2 .time_new,.btlb3 .dot_new,.btlb3 .sy_tit_new,.btlb3 .time_new,.btlb4 .dot_new,.btlb4 .sy_tit_new,.btlb4 .time_new{ display:block; float:left; height:32px; line-height:32px;}
.btlb2 .dot_new,.btlb3 .dot_new,.btlb4 .dot_new{ width:15px; background:url(http://www.natcm.gov.cn/images/index_dot_new.png) no-repeat left center;}
.btlb2 .sy_tit_new{ width:462px;}
.btlb3 .sy_tit_new{ width:316px;}
.btlb4 .sy_tit_new{ width:205px;}
.btlb2 .sy_tit_new,.btlb3 .sy_tit_new,.btlb4 .sy_tit_new{ display:block; overflow: hidden; white-space: nowrap; text-overflow: ellipsis;}
.btlb2 .time_new,.btlb3 .time_new,.btlb4 .time_new{ color:#cecece; text-align:right; width:55px;}
.clear{ clear:both;}
.bg_index_new{ background:url(http://www.natcm.gov.cn/images/satcm_commontopicbg.png) repeat-x left bottom;}
.tab_lis li{ width:90px; float:left; height:20px; font-size:18px;}
.tab_lis2 a,.tab_lis a{ color:#5b6369;}
.tab_lis li:first-child,.tab_lis2 li:first-child{border-right:1px solid #e0e0e0;}
.tab_lis li:last-child,.tab_lis2 li:last-child{ text-align:right;}
.tab_active a,.index_tit_new a{color: #1966a7; font-weight:bold; font-size:18px;}
.tab_active2 a{color: #1966a7; font-weight:bold;}
.tab_lis2 li{ float:left; letter-spacing: 2px; line-height: 20px; font-size:24px;}
.tab_lis2 li:first-child{ width:125px;}
.tab_lis2 li:last-child{ width:152px;}
.bg2_index_new{ background:url(http://www.natcm.gov.cn/images/index_button_new1.jpg) no-repeat top right; height:68px; line-height:68px;}
.bg3_index_new{ background:url(http://www.natcm.gov.cn/images/index_button_new2.jpg) no-repeat top right; height:70px; line-height:70px;}
.bg2_index_new,.bg3_index_new{  font-size:20px; vertical-align:middle; font-weight:bold;}
/*.bg2_index_new img{ margin-right:10px;}*/
.bg2_index_new a,.bg3_index_new a{ color:#fff;}
.btlb2 a:hover,.btlb3 a:hover,.btlb4 a:hover{ color:#b50414 !important;}
.tab_content .KSS_titleBox h2{ display:none;}
/*首页调整样式结束*/

